3-Fluoroethamphetamine (3-FEA) is a stimulant drug of the amphetamine class which acts as a releasing agent of the monoamine neurotransmitters norepinephrine, dopamine and serotonin.

Compared to the unsubstituted ethylamphetamine, 3-fluoroethamphetamine is a weaker releaser of noradrenaline, but a stronger releaser of both dopamine and serotonin, and produced the strongest reinforcing effects in animal studies out of a range of 3-substituted ethamphetamine derivatives tested, despite not being the most potent dopamine releaser.[1][2][3][4]
